Does CO2-EOR reduce emissions?

Paul Zakkour

Carbon Counts was invited to the 7th IEA CCS Regulators Network meeting to present initial findings of its analysis on carbon dioxide enhanced oil recovery (CO2-EOR) and emission accounting. The research was carried out for the IEA Greenhouse Gas R&D Programme, with the objective of assessing whether net emissions from CO2-EOR can be accounted for under various policies that support emission reduction projects.

Our research focussed on accouting issues for downstream emissions arising from the refining and end-use of the incrementally-produced crude oil.

The paper takes the view that this is essentially an emissions leakage problem, and looks at options to address it from that perspective.
